Academic Comparison between BYUH and Remington College-Honolulu Campus

Brigham Young University-Hawaii and Remington College-Honolulu Campus are frequently compared when students or parents prepare college admissions. Both Schools are four-year, private (not-for-profit) and located in Hawaii

Comparison at a Glance

The following list compares two colleges briefly in important perspectives. You can compare them with comprehensive information on full comparison page.

  • Both schools are four-year, private (not-for-profit) schools.
  • Remington College-Honolulu Campus has more expensive tuition & fees ($16,614) than BYUH ($6,438).
  • BYUH has more students with 2,735 students while Remington College-Honolulu Campus has 131 students.
  • BYUH has a lower number of students per faculty with 15 to 1 while Remington College-Honolulu Campus's ratio is 20 to 1.
  • BYUH has more full-time faculties with 129 faculties while Remington College-Honolulu Campus has 11 full-time faculties.
